Literacy
The range of texts we will study includes stories with flashbacks, persuasive and argument texts, and we will also be reading, performing and writing our own plays.
Children should try to read every night and need to fill out their Reading Log each time they read - I will collect these on Wednesdays. I have asked that they read to an adult, or share a book, at least once a week and even the more able readers will benefit from this. Numeracy
Numeracy will follow the new framework and covers place value, weights and measures, and using the four operations to solve money and word problems. We will also continue working really hard on learning our times tables, using ‘Mad Minutes' to assess our progress.
Science
Hopefully the lovely weather will continue, as our Science topics will include an outdoor element. We will be investigating habitats and lifecycles and the children will design, carry out and record their experiments and investigations.
History/Geography
Our local area is the focus of both our History and Geography studies this term. We will look at how and where we spend our time and what it was like to live in and around Brampford Speke in the past. Design Technology
In D&T the children will be looking at shelters and designing and building their own - hopefully they can make sun shelters, rather than rain shelters!
Art
‘A sense of place' is the title of our art work this term. We will explore the rural landscape as a starting point for two-dimensional work and record their observations using drawing and photography. They will then produce their own landscape picture using a variety of mediums.
RE
We will follow the Devon Agreed Syllabus for Re. This term the children will be working on projects about other religions in the unit ‘It matters to me, it matters to you'.
P.E.
I will be teaching Gym, where we will be building on our autumn term work to produce sequences with improved content and body control.
Mr George will be teaching Games outside (weather permitting!) perfecting their tennis, athletic and striking / fielding skills.
